package org.jd.gui.api.model;
import java.util.Collection;
import java.util.Map;
/**
* Whatever the language/file format (Java|Groovy|Scala/Class|DEX, Java|Javascript/Source, C#/CIL, ...), type names,
* stored in the indexes, use the JVM internal format (package separator = '/', inner class separator = '$').<br>
* <br>
* List of default indexes:
* <ul>
* <li>
* Map "strings"<br>
* key: a string<br>
* value: a list of entries containing the string
* </li>
* <li>
* Map "typeDeclarations"<br>
* key: a type name using internal JVM internal format<br>
* value: a list of entries containing the type declaration
* </li>
* <li>
* Map "constructorDeclarations"<br>
* key: a type name using internal JVM internal format<br>
* value: a list of entries containing the constructor declaration
* </li>
* <li>
* Map "constructorReferences"<br>
* key: a type name using internal JVM internal format<br>
* value: a list of entries containing the constructor reference
* </li>
* <li>
* Map "methodDeclarations"<br>
* key: a method name<br>
* value: a list of entries containing the method declaration
* </li>
* <li>
* Map "methodReferences"<br>
* key: a method name<br>
* value: a list of entries containing the method reference
* </li>
* <li>
* Map "fieldDeclarations"<br>
* key: a field name<br>
* value: a list of entries containing the field declaration
* </li>
* <li>
* Map "fieldReferences"<br>
* key: a field name<br>
* value: a list of entries containing the field reference
* </li>
* <li>
* Map "subTypeNames"<br>
* key: a super type name using internal JVM internal format<br>
* value: a list of sub type names using internal JVM internal format
* </li>
* </ul>
*/
public interface Indexes {
Map<String, Collection> getIndex(String name);
}
